Two-Day Comprehensive School
School features 10 hours of instruction at our private practice range and a digital video swing analysis each day in our state-of-the-art SUPERSTATION. Comprehensive two-day programs with complete full-swing instruction, plus additional reinforcement on the short game. Low 4:1 student/teacher ratio ensures close, personal attention in a small group setting. Suited for the beginner, to the advance player looking for a refresher. Includes one round of golf with a cart.

Two-Day Short Game School
School features 10 hours of in-depth short game instruction designed to do one thing - lower your handicap. You will spend both days working on putting and your entire wedge game, including lob, chip, pitch, and bunker shots at our private practice range and a digital video swing analysis each day in our state-of-the-art SUPERSTATION. Includes one round of golf with a cart.

Three-Day Player's School
The Three-Day Players School offers 15 hours of comprehensive golf instruction. In addition to an extensive instruction at our private range and SUPERSTATION, students will receive valuable on-course instruction. This player's school includes two rounds of golf (including 18-Holes of on-course instruction), digital video swing analysis, and a low 3:1 student/teacher ratio ensuring close personalized attention.

Your Eyes At Set Up Effect Your Swing Direction Keep your head and your eyes level to the ground throughout your swing, if you allow them to point up to the right or down to the left then your swing path is going to follow that same direction
Pre-Round Putting Warm Up Prior to your round, especially a tournament, practice putting with only one ball and putt until it is in the hole, this works to build confidence in those short three foot come backers that are so often gimmies and not taken during a round
